Domitys debuts in Malaysia with senior living residences

 


Domitys, a leading brand of senior serviced residences founded in France, has expanded to Malaysia with the launch of Domitys Bangsar in the heart of Bangsar, Kuala Lumpur, managed by The Ascott and owned by Plenitude.

Domitys’ “invigorating life in the golden age” philosophy aligns with the World Health Organization’s active-ageing model which comprises elements of autonomy, independence, good quality of life, and healthy life expectancy.

As Ascott’s first senior living residence to open in Malaysia, with plans for further expansion in the country, Domitys Bangsar will support the personal needs and wellness requirements of independent and active seniors, making life easier and more comfortable, in a safe and secure environment. Units welcome long-term rentals.

Mondi Mecja, Ascott’s country general manager for Malaysia, shared at a recent media preview of Domitys Bangsar: “Domitys’ residences have been the home of choice for active and independent seniors in Europe. We are excited to introduce this concept of senior living to the Malaysian market, to meet the needs of seniors in this region with well-being being top of mind.”

“Following the launch of Domitys Bangsar in Kuala Lumpur, we look forward to expanding in other key locations such as Penang, Sabah, Kuching and Johor.”

Domitys Bangsar is targeting independent seniors who want to live in a safe and secure community. Its target group includes expats looking at the Malaysia My Second Home programme as well as young executives looking for suitable retirement homes for their parents.

The property’s 100 furnished serviced residences comprise studios and one- to three-bedroom units ranging from 55m2 to 158m2. Rooms are designed with senior-friendly features such as bathroom grab bars and shower chairs.

Resort-style facilities enable personal development, enrichment, and positive living – the Clubhouse includes a swimming pool, aqua-gym pool, yoga deck, restaurant, café, library, hair salon and massage services, as well as activity lounge and multimedia rooms.

Residents can develop their interests and passions with over 50 activities and programmes such as yoga, tai chi, aqua therapy, reflexology and karaoke, with classes available for swimming and music. Concierge services are also available.
